Avon Valley Academy is looking to appoint a highly skilled Head of Science to join its supportive and dedicated team, with effect from January 2025. This is an outstanding opportunity for an experienced teacher to lead Science in our friendly Science department, supporting the team in raising attainment and challenging students to achieve their best. Previous experience in a leadership role is essential for this role.

Required: January 2025. Other: Qualified Teacher Status is essential.

We are a thriving, co-educational school, educating young people between the ages of 11 and 16. Located in Durrington, Wiltshire, our school has a strong reputation for being at the heart of the community and has built strong relationships with the two local army bases at Larkhill and Bulford. With our strong pastoral care and high standards for behaviour, we aim for every lesson and every day to be exceptional so that each individual can thrive and our dedicated and supportive staff go the extra mile to help all our students achieve their dreams. In May 2022 we joined Acorn Education Trust, which provides exciting opportunities to collaborate and improve local education.

The successful candidate will share our passion in helping every student to succeed and be able to teach Science across our full age and ability range (up to and Including key Stage 4). As Head of Science, you will have the opportunity to work with the Trust’s Science Leadership Team to improve and align curriculum and share best practice.

Set in beautiful grounds and surrounding countryside in South Wiltshire, Avon Valley College is within easy reach of the spectacular Jurassic coast, the New Forest, and the historic cathedral city of Salisbury, chosen by the Sunday Times ‘Best Places to Live’.

Avon Valley College is much valued by its mixed civilian-military community. Owing to the rebasing of troops from Germany, we are in the process of a phased building programme to refresh and renew the entire estate, starting with a brand new purpose built 18-classroom block for the Arts and ICT, a state-of-the-art gym and specialist Sports Performance Facility.

The school has undergone a significant period of change in the last year and standards in all areas are now high. Results in 2018 were significantly better than in 2017 across the board, making it one of the most improved schools in Wiltshire. During 2018-19, there has been a significant investment in improving quality of practice and developing leadership, including National Professional Qualifications, coaching, and a number of bespoke sessions led by nationally recognised speakers. We also place a high value on staff wellbeing with regular after school sessions including yoga, mindfulness, sports competitions, bake-offs and much more to come!
